Black Quotidian: Everyday History in African-American Newspapers

July 27, 1939

On July 27, 1939, the Los Angeles Sentinel’s front page announced that Rubye Pollard-Reid was opening a dress shop. “Pollard-Reid owns and operates the famous Flo-Ru-Mal Dress Shoppe with beauty salon in Dallas, Tex., which is nationally reknown [sic] for its distinctive women’s wear, is equipping the building at 5505 Central avenue for a similar business which will be without exaggeration the finest of its kind ever to be operated on Central avenue.” The Sentinel featured several advertisements for Pollard-Reid’s “Avenue Shoppe” in 1939 and 1940.
